SQL linting at Harwick, quick version: every .sql file in the repo runs through Quenchlint pre-commit. It enforces lowercase keywords, explicit column lists, and no SELECT star in views. If it blocks you, don't skip the hook — fix it or add a rule exception with a comment. The full ruleset lives here:

operations page: https://gitlab.qirvansys.corp/pages/dash/projects/42db8b449d30

### Runbook: Snapshot Testing — Pinwheel UI Components

Snapshot tests for Pinwheel components run on every merge. For security review, confirm that snapshots never capture tokens rendered into the DOM; the scrubber strips attributes matching the denylist before serialization. Any snapshot diff touching auth components requires sign-off. The snapshot harness executes with the configuration values given below.

service settings:
[druix]
host = druix.zemvargrid.example
user = druix_svc
database = druix_prod

### Action item: Harrowfield gateway buffering

During the outage, the Harrowfield telemetry gateway dropped readings from roughly forty tractors because its in-memory buffer had no overflow policy. Owner for the fix is the Fieldwire team: add disk-backed spill, cap retention at six hours, and alert when the buffer exceeds half capacity. Target is two sprints out. Progress will be reported at this sync until closed. Design notes, capacity math, and the review checklist are being tracked on the internal page:

runbook for yahop-tajep: https://jenkins.olvarqstack.internal/settings

**Q: Why do scaled recipes in PortionWise show odd fractions?**

PortionWise rounds to the nearest usable measure per ingredient class. Spices round to eighth-teaspoons; liquids to five-milliliter steps. If a customer reports values like 0.37 cups, they are likely on a legacy plan without smart rounding. Confirm their plan tier first. Unit-conversion bugs should include the recipe ID and scale factor. Escalate unresolved cases to the calculator team at the address below.

pager mailbox: zorius.novath.briath@kelvistack.local